Itinerary

Flight to Lisbon Departure for Lisbon, the vibrant capital of Portugal, renowned for its historic neighborhoods, iconic trams and unique blend of tradition and modern charm. Overnight flight.

Lisbon Arrival in Lisbon and welcome by your local team. Enjoy a panoramic tour of the Portuguese capital, beautifully spread across seven hills overlooking the Tagus River. Discover the famous Belém district, home to remarkable monuments from the Age of Discoveries, including the majestic Belém Tower and the stunning Jerónimos Monastery, masterpieces of Manueline architecture. Stop at the impressive Monument to the Discoveries, dedicated to Portugal’s great explorers, before continuing to the elegant Commerce Square overlooking the Tagus River and the iconic 25 de Abril Bridge. Transfer and check-in at your hotel.

Lisbon – Porto Travel to Porto, the iconic city of northern Portugal known for its world-famous wines, rich heritage and authentic atmosphere. Enjoy free time to soak in the city’s charm before transferring to the port for embarkation aboard the MS Miguel Torga by CroisiEurope . Settle into your cabin, meet the crew and enjoy a welcome cocktail. Dinner on board followed by the possibility of an optional evening excursion to admire illuminated Porto.

Porto – Régua – Lamego Morning cruise through the spectacular Douro Valley, a UNESCO World Heritage Site renowned for its terraced vineyards and breathtaking scenery. Pass through the impressive Carrapatello Lock, the highest lock in Europe with a 35-meter elevation difference. Arrival in Peso da Régua in the afternoon. Free time or optional excursion to Lamego, a charming historic town famous for its baroque sanctuary and rich architectural heritage. Return to the ship for dinner.

Régua – Porto Antigo Free morning or optional excursion featuring a visit to the Douro Museum followed by olive oil and wine tasting at a traditional Portuguese quinta. Return on board for lunch before continuing your scenic cruise through the vineyard-covered landscapes of the Douro toward Porto Antigo. Enjoy a relaxing evening on board surrounded by the peaceful beauty of the Portuguese countryside.

Porto Antigo – Porto Cruise back toward Porto while admiring the magnificent scenery of the Douro Valley shaped by centuries of winemaking tradition. Free time or optional guided excursion to discover Porto’s historic center, colorful streets and legendary wine cellars known around the world. Return to the ship for dinner and a festive gala evening.

Porto – Guimarães – Porto Free morning to enjoy Porto at your own pace. In the afternoon, optional excursion to Guimarães, considered the birthplace of Portugal and renowned for its beautifully preserved medieval center recognized by UNESCO. Return on board for dinner followed by a lively folkloric evening.

Porto – Coimbra – Lisbon Disembarkation followed by travel to Coimbra, one of Portugal’s most historic university cities. Guided tour including its prestigious university and remarkable historic library, considered an architectural masterpiece. Continue to Lisbon and check in at your hotel for a two-night stay.

Lisbon Free day to explore Lisbon at your own pace. Wander through iconic neighborhoods such as Alfama, Chiado and Bairro Alto, admire the city’s famous azulejos or immerse yourself in the soulful atmosphere of a traditional fado performance.

Lisbon – Return Transfer to the airport for your return flights. End of your unforgettable journey through Portugal’s historic cities, scenic Douro River cruise and rich cultural treasures.
